Abstract
We prove symmetry for a multi-phase overdetermined problem, with nonlinear governing equations. The most simple form of our problem (in the two-phase case) is as follows: For a bounded C1 domain Ω⊂Rn (n≥2) let u+ be the Green's function (for the p-Laplace operator) with pole at some interior point (origin, say), and u− the Green's function in the exterior with pole at infinity. If for some strictly increasing function F(t) (with some growth assumption) the condition ∂νu+=F(∂νu−) holds on the boundary ∂Ω, then Ω is necessarily a ball. We prove the more general multi-phase analog of this problem.
